How do you hook up a watt meter?

The dynamo-meter type wattmeter consists of two coils namely: fixed coil (Current coil) and moving coil(Pressure Coil). The current coil is connected in series with the load hence it carries the circuit current. The potential coil is connected across the load so it carries current proportional to the voltage.

In this manner, is a wattmeter connected in series or parallel?

The traditional analog wattmeter is an electrodynamic instrument. The device consists of a pair of fixed coils, known as current coils, and a movable coil known as the potential coil. The current coils are connected in series with the circuit, while the potential coil is connected in parallel.

What does a wattmeter measure?

The wattmeter is an instrument for measuring the electric power (or the supply rate of electrical energy) in watts of any given circuit. Electromagnetic wattmeters are used for measurement of utility frequency and audio frequency power; other types are required for radio frequency measurements.

How is a wattmeter connected in an AC circuit?

The device consists of a pair of fixed coils, known as current coils, and a movable coil known as the potential coil. The current coils are connected in series with the circuit, while the potential coil is connected in parallel. The two circuits of a wattmeter can be damaged by excessive current.

What is CC and PC in wattmeter?

Measuring Devices
The wattmeter is used for measurement of average power in any electrical network. The wattmeter has a voltage or potential coil (PC) and a current coil (CC) with polarity marking as indicated in Fig. If either one of the coils is reversed, the meter will give the negative value of power.

What will happen if voltmeter is connected in series?

The connecting of voltmeter in series is equivalent to connecting a very high resistance in series with the circuit. By this only small insignificant amount of current flow through the circuit and nearly results in an open circuit.

What does a Kill A Watt meter do?

The Kill A Watt (a pun on kilowatt) is an electricity usage monitor manufactured by Prodigit Electronics and sold by P3 International. It measures the energy used by devices plugged directly into the meter, as opposed to in-home energy use displays, which display the energy used by an entire household.

How does a Kill A Watt meter work?

How does it work? The device plugs into any standard wall outlet and then “reads” the energy use of the appliance plugged into it. To measure the amount of electricity a certain device uses, plug it into the Kill-A-Watt™. The device will measure kilowatt hours (kWh) used over the period of time.
